摘要
The nonlinear governing equations of motion for the cracked rotor system with unsymmetrical viscoclastic Supported condition are derived and the nonlinear vibrations of the system are analyzed. The effects of the cracked depth, the cracked position and the disc position on the response curves of the rotational speed-the nonlinear vibration amplitude and the response Curve of the nonlinear amplitude-frequency are discussed in detail. The results can be used for the on-line crack monitor of the rotor System.
